The Christensen Arms Ridgeline FFT is a carbon fiber-forward sporting rifle chambered in .300 PRC with a 22″ carbon fiber-wrapped barrel. It pairs Christensen’s Flash Forged Technology (FFT) carbon components and a removable stainless steel side-baffle brake with a Burnt Bronze Cerakote action finish and a green sporter-style carbon stock with black and tan accents. The rifle is designed for precision-oriented field use where weight savings and repeatable shootability are priorities.
Key Specifications
- The rifle is chambered in .300 PRC for long-range precision performance.
- The action is a Bolt Action compatible with Remington 700-style optics bases.
- The barrel measures 22 inches and is carbon fiber wrapped over 416R stainless steel.
- The unloaded weight is approximately 5.8 lbs for reduced carry burden.
- The overall length is 43.5 inches.
- The action finish is Burnt Bronze Cerakote with a bronze-colored metal appearance.
- The stock is an FFT carbon fiber sporter design with green, black, and tan accents.
- The muzzle features a stainless steel side-baffle brake (removable) and a 5/8×24 thread pattern.
- The trigger is a TriggerTech unit for a consistent break.
- The rifle uses a hinged FFT floor plate for an internal magazine configuration.
